This week on Mandolin Mondays we've got the incredible Moriah Ozberkmen with us to play a beautiful tune called "Milou De Paname" played on her beautiful Kimble F5 mandolin.



Moriah Ozberkmen plays mandolin, fiddle, guitar and banjo. She is a Utah native currently working towards a degree in mandolin performance from Berklee College of Music. She has won the Utah State championships in three instrument categories and is an active board member involved with multiple non-profit organizations within the local music community. She enjoys teaching, recording and performing.
